
hulk inclusion category: bugfix bugzilla: https://gitee.com/src-openeuler/kernel/issues/ICJTCO CVE: CVE-2025-38097 -------------------------------- commit 028363685bd0 removed encap_sk from xfrm_state, which lead to kabi breakage. Add encap_sk back to fix kabi breakage. Fixes: 028363685bd0 ("espintcp: remove encap socket caching to avoid reference leak") Signed-off-by: Dong Chenchen <dongchenchen2@huawei.com> --- include/net/xfrm.h | 1 + 1 file changed, 1 insertion(+) diff --git a/include/net/xfrm.h b/include/net/xfrm.h index 0b8a67f85d70..09a60199c502 100644 --- a/include/net/xfrm.h +++ b/include/net/xfrm.h @@ -227,6 +227,7 @@ struct xfrm_state { /* Data for encapsulator */ struct xfrm_encap_tmpl *encap; + struct sock __rcu *encap_sk; /* Data for care-of address */ xfrm_address_t *coaddr; -- 2.25.1